Transaction 437509a776c10d5364702c744b9afcd11eb00366f56341e607d119b2d9e71865
4 Input
2 Outputs
- 437509a776c10d5364702c744b9afcd11eb00366f56341e607d119b2d9e71865:0
- 437509a776c10d5364702c744b9afcd11eb00366f56341e607d119b2d9e71865:1
value 5100000
address 3BVoZhzwAxjiP5xTSRoJ4UfU7c2coBgrWV
value 7873380
address 3BMEXxVzxcntfKEhn3Cs5Xsmwu8sExju4u